new Selection message. This still needs work!
[vamsas.git] / src / uk / ac / vamsas / client / picking / PickEndPoint.java
index b5b0a9a..beb0e46 100644 (file)
@@ -60,7 +60,7 @@ class PickEndPoint extends Thread
                {\r
                        String str = message.getRawMessage();\r
                        \r
-                       //logger.info("CLIENT: send " + str + " to " + rPort);\r
+                       // System.err.println("CLIENT: send " + str + " to " + rPort);\r
                        os.write(str);\r
                        \r
                        // We use a newline to terminate the message\r
@@ -128,13 +128,16 @@ class PickEndPoint extends Thread
        {\r
                try\r
                {\r
+                 // System.err.println("Received Message\n*\n"+str+"*");\r
       if (str==null || str.length()==1)\r
         return null;\r
                        if (str.startsWith("CUSTOM"))\r
                                return new CustomMessage(str.substring(6));\r
-               \r
                        if (str.startsWith("MOUSEOVER"))\r
                                return new MouseOverMessage(str);\r
+                       if (str.startsWith("SELECTION"))\r
+        return new SelectionMessage(str);\r
+      \r
                }\r
                catch (Exception e)\r
                {\r